Academia Careers in Political Science

Success

What does a career in academia look like?

Working in academia is one of the most traditional and sought-after career paths for political science PhD graduates. As a professor or researcher at universities and colleges, you’ll have the opportunity to engage in teaching and research.

You’ll likely be responsible for developing and delivering lessons to your students, as well as contributing to the academic community through the publishing of your research in the form of scholarly articles.

Impact of a professor of political science

An academic career in political science will offer the opportunity to the next generation of political science graduates and contribute to the body of knowledge in the field. And, as a professor, you’ll have the freedom to pursue research interests, explore new political theories, and influence public policy through your findings.

Challenges faced by those working in academia

Of course, it’s important to remember that the academic path is highly competitive, with a limited number of positions available. Depending on your chosen institution, you may also find the pressure to publish and secure funding for research intense. However, despite these challenges, academia remains a fulfilling career for those passionate about research and teaching political science students.

Political Science Careers in Government and Public Policy

Political Science Career

What does a career in government and public policy look like?

As a Political Science PhD graduate, you may find that government and public policy work offers you the rewarding career that you’re looking for. These roles will typically involve analyzing and developing policies put forward by government officials, conducting research on political and social issues, and evaluating public programs and how effective they are.

Positions can be found at various levels of government, including local and national, as well as in international relations.

Opportunities for political scientists in government and public policy

Working in government and public policy can give you the opportunity to directly influence the creation and implementation of political structures and policies that affect people’s everyday lives.

As a political scientist, you can bring the expertise that you gained during your degree in political science to bear on issues such as healthcare, education, and environmental policy. This career path will offer you the chance to contribute to the public good and implement your political ideas.

Challenges faced by those working in government agencies and public administration

Working in government and public positions are not without their challenges; they can be subject to political pressures and changes in administration, which may affect the stability of your job. Additionally, navigating bureaucratic structures and the political system can be challenging. However, if you’re committed to public service, this career path offers you the chance to make a difference.

Political Science Careers with Think Tanks and Research Institutes

Career Circle

What does a career at think tanks and research institutes look like?

Think tanks and research institutes provide another exciting career option for you if you hold a political science PhD. These organizations conduct in-depth research on a wide range of political, social, and economic issues.

Researchers at think tanks produce policy reports into political systems, contribute to public debates, and provide expertise to policymakers, lobbying firms, and the public.

What impact do think tanks and research institutes have?

As a political scientist, a career at a think tank will allow you to impact public discourse and policy decisions through rigorous research and analysis.

Think tanks often operate independently, providing a platform for political scientists to express innovative ideas and make evidence-based recommendations. As a researcher, you can specialize in specific areas of political theory such as international relations, comparative politics, or economic development, and tailor your work to your interests and expertise.

Challenges faced by those working in think tanks and research institutes

One of the main challenges that you might encounter while working at a think tank or research institutes is securing funding for your projects. Despite these challenges, this field offers a dynamic environment if you’re passionate about research and policy advocacy.

Careers in Political Consulting

SMC Consulting Career

What does a career in political consulting look like?

Political consulting offers another exciting avenue for political science PhD graduates. As a consultant, you’ll provide strategic advice to political parties and candidates, helping to develop their campaign strategies and craft their policy messages.

What opportunities can be gained from a career as a political consultant?

Political consultants play a crucial role in shaping political campaigns and public policy. You will have the opportunity to have a direct impact on election outcomes and decision making.

By choosing this career path, you’ll be able to apply your political knowledge, analytical talents, and communication skills in a practical, continually evolving environment.

Challenges faced by political consultants

While a career as a political consultant is rewarding, it can also be highly competitive and subject to the ever changing of political cycles.

Your success in the field will often depend on your ability to build a strong network and reputation. Luckily, there are numerous organisations, such as the American Political Science Association, who host events and conferences where you can build your network.

Political Science Careers in Legal and Regulatory Affairs

Legal Team

What does a career in legal and regulatory affairs look like?

A PhD in political science can also lead to careers in legal and regulatory affairs. As a political scientist in this field, you’ll work on regulatory compliance, legal research, and advocacy.

You may find career opportunities in law firms or corporations, who are looking for political advice and analysis decision making and regulation processes.

The impact of a carer in legal and regulatory affairs

Depending on your other qualifications, this career path can enable you to directly impact the development and implementation of laws and regulations, ensuring that they are fair and effective.

As a political scientist in a legal or regulatory role, you can contribute to the protection of public interests and promote justice in various sectors.

Challenges faced by those who work in legal and regulatory affairs

A career in legal and regulatory affairs requires you to have a strong understanding of the law and a variety of regulatory frameworks, and this may necessitate additional education – such as a law degree. However, if you do meet the criteria for this career path, it will offer you a unique opportunity to combine political and legal expertise in order to help improve the lives of everyday people.

Careers in Political Journalism

Journalism

What does a career in political journalism look like

Political journalism presents another compelling career option if you hold a political science PhD . Political journalists report on political events and analyze developments in policy.

What impact do political journalists have

As a political journalist, you’ll play a critical role in keeping the public informed on issues that will directly affect their lives. You’ll have the power to influence public opinion and hold politicians accountable for their actions and decisions.

Your work in this field will give you the chance to engage with a broad audience and contribute to the democratic process in a meaningful way.

Challenges faced by political journalists

Journalism is a fast-paced industry that can be subject to pressures from media ownership and audience preferences. Plus, due to the increasingly digital world in which we live, the landscape of journalism has transformed, and will require you to be able to adapt to new formats and platforms.

Political Science Careers in the Private Sector

What might a career in the private sector look like?

As a political science PhD graduate, you may also find a rewarding career in the private sector. Companies often seek experts in government relations, corporate social responsibility, and public and political affairs.

Opportunities in the private sector

By working in the private sector you’ll be able to apply your expertise in a business context, helping companies navigate political landscapes. Working in the private sector will also increase your potential for high earnings and professional development.

Challenges faced by those in the private sector

Working in the private sector, particularly in corporate roles, may require you to balance business interests with ethical considerations. However, if you’re interested in how politics and business intersect, this path will offer you a wide range of opportunities and challenges.
